MANSFIELD – Superintendent Teresa Murphy and Principal Russ Booth are pleased to announce that Mansfield High School student Nico Smith recently received the USA Lacrosse All-American Award. 

Each year, USA Lacrosse sponsors three awards intended to recognize athletic excellence, academic excellence, and service to the community. The USA Lacrosse All-American Award is presented to an athlete who exhibits superior skills and techniques and possesses exceptional game sense and knowledge. A USA Lacrosse All-American is recognized as one of the best players in their respective area of the country, and who also embodies excellent sportsmanship.

Smith, a sophomore, has been a member of the Mansfield High School Boys’ Varsity Lacrosse Team for two years. On the field, Smith is a face-off specialist, a two-way midfielder, and a member of the man-up unit.

While positioned as a midfielder, he recorded 62 goals, 34 assists, and 191 ground balls.

Smith also is a letterman on the varsity football team and a point-earner on the winter track team. He often works with Mansfield youth lacrosse teams and is a member of multiple advanced club teams.

“Congratulations to Nico on this honor,” said Principal Booth. “Nico has been a leader on and off the field, and an integral part of every team. We expect terrific things in his junior and senior years.”
